Malaria is an infectious disease caused by parasites that are transmitted to people through female Anopheles mosquitoes. Each year, over half a billion people will become infected with malaria, with roughly 80% of them living in Sub-Saharan Africa.

WebSep 20, 2024 · An classic example of allegory is Dante’s Divine Comedy, where Dante uses his fictional journey through Hell, Purgatory, and Heaven as an allegory for the journey of a person’s soul to God. 2. Allusion. Allusion is a common literary device that indirectly references a real life person, place, or event.
